Rumor iPhone 18 Pro CAD Leak Reignites the Dynamic Island Debate

https://www.macrumors.com/2026/05/06/iphone-18-pro-cad-smaller-dynamic-island/

An X user called u/earlyappleleaks has posted the above image, claiming that "the new CAD confirms the smaller Dynamic Island of the iPhone 18 Pro."

CAD renders are often leaked from factories and represent the technical schematics that phone manufacturers share with case makers and accessory companies months before a phone launches. Whether this particular one is kosher is unknown, since the leaker is relatively new to the scene and needs time to build a reputation.
